Plastic Datasheets

Electrical performanceTest ConditionTest MethodMITSUBISHI ENGINEERING JAPAN/F20-03 E9000
Surface ResistivityASTM D257/IEC 600931.E+16 Ω
dielectric constantASTM D150/IEC 602503.9
arc resistanceASTM D495/IEC 60112600
Volume resistivityASTM D257/IEC 600931.E+12 Ω.cm
Mechanical propertiesTest ConditionTest MethodMITSUBISHI ENGINEERING JAPAN/F20-03 E9000
bending strengthASTM D790/ISO 17890 kg/cm²(MPa)[Lb/in²]
Flexural modulusASTM D790/ISO 1782600 kg/cm²(MPa)[Lb/in²]
Tensile modulusASTM D638/ISO 5272900 kg/cm²(MPa)[Lb/in²]
elongation at breakASTM D638/ISO 52730 %
Physical propertiesTest ConditionTest MethodMITSUBISHI ENGINEERING JAPAN/F20-03 E9000
Shrinkage rateASTM D9552.0 %
densityASTM D792/ISO 11831.41
Water absorption rateASTM D570/ISO 620.22 %
processabilityTest ConditionTest MethodMITSUBISHI ENGINEERING JAPAN/F20-03 E9000
process temperature180-210 °C
screw speed80-120 rpm
Temperature60-80 °C
Thermal performanceTest ConditionTest MethodMITSUBISHI ENGINEERING JAPAN/F20-03 E9000
Combustibility (rate)UL 94HB
Linear coefficient of thermal expansionASTM D696/ISO 113591.1E-04 mm/mm.℃
